Quick heads-up on Pinwheel UI versioning: we cut a minor release every sprint, and anything touching component props needs a changeset file in the PR. No changeset, no merge — the bot will nag you. Majors are rare and go through the design council first. The full policy, with examples of what counts as breaking, lives on the internal page below.

wiki page, bahip-yahip: https://grafana.qirvanlabs.corp/browse/display/projects/cc3a1b9dbfc9

## Auth

Quick heads-up for reviewers: the Kindlet component registry now enforces auth on every publish, even for patch bumps. Versioning follows semver, but the registry rejects any publish whose token lacks the `publish:components` scope — so don't be surprised if your dry-run fails locally. For CI and local testing against the staging registry, use the bearer token below.

portal login ticket: eyJhbGciOiJIUzI1NiIsInR5cCI6IkpXVCJ9.eyJzdWIiOiIT3gc55ZJ4cIn0.vDbvOqvtOY3N

## Break-Glass Access: Stormcry Fan-Out

If the Stormcry weather-alert fan-out stalls and on-call is unreachable, break-glass access lets you restart the dispatcher directly. Use it only when alerts are actively delayed, and file an incident note afterward. The break-glass console accepts the recovery passphrase, which is:

strongbox words: druath-quenael

## Tracing Limits and Quotas

Request traces in the Holloway platform propagate across every service hop, and each hop adds spans to a bounded buffer. When the buffer or per-tenant quota is exceeded, the Vantry collector drops spans tail-first, which can make an incident look shorter than it was. On-call engineers should check drop counters before trusting trace duration. The enforced limits are captured in the constants below.

constants for yaduf-fahag:
BUDGETS = {
    "kelix": 528,
    "briwyn": 734,
}

## Runbook: Thumbnail queue (Pixmill)

If thumbnails stall, check the `pixmill-workers` pool first — nine times out of ten a worker is wedged on a corrupt upload. Drain the queue with `pixmill drain --soft`, then restart. Reviewers: note the workers won't reconnect to the render cache unless the env file is complete, and the one line people always forget is this.

secret setting of tajof-bahif: COURIER_KEY3=65d